Rhino 7 default display options have been overridden. Unable to change

Hi all,

I am currently having an issue with my rhino 7 display options. I recently opened a rhino file that had its own custom settings for the shaded and rendered display options. Since opening this file, all my other rhino 7 files have changed to this display setting too. Anytime I make changes and try to restore defaults, the display just takes me back to the initial problem. It seems to have overridden rhino’s true default display options.
